Kentucky families warn Medicaid cuts could jeopardize disability services

Parents and caregivers in Kentucky are raising concerns that proposed Medicaid cuts could threaten essential services for children and adults with disabilities. At a state Capitol meeting in Frankfort, families testified that the cuts would harm vulnerable individuals and potentially eliminate some programs entirely. The event drew such large crowds that three overflow rooms were needed to accommodate attendees.
